SWDs Commends Philanthropist Engr. Kombat for Supporting GSU Students' Registration Fees, Appeal for Inclusion

The Students with Disabilities (SWDs) of Gombe State University (GSU) has expressed deep appreciation to the renowned philanthropist and humanitarian Engr. Aliyu Mohammed (Kombat) for his recent humanitarian support to the indigenous students of Gombe State University, which culminated in the payment of students registration fees totaling over 120, million naira. 

The kind-hearted gesture extended to the most vulnerable indigenous students was borne out of Engr. Kombat's philantropic gesture towards the lessprevileged students - carried out through his people-oriented humanitarian foundation known as "Velocity Humanitarian Foundation"

Expressing deep appreciation to the Engineer's heart-rending support to the GSU students, the Acting President, Gombe State University Students with Disabilities, Usman Harun Abubakar stated "we, the students with disabilities at Gombe State University, would like to express our sincere appreciation for your recent payment of registration fees for the general students body. Your kindness has not gone unnoticed"

He added, "We humbly request that you extend your support specifically to students with disabilities like ourselves. Many of us face unique challenges and require additional assistance to meet our needs"

" Your help would be a huge blessing to us"

"We would be eternally grateful if you could provide the necessary support to aid us in our academic pursuits. Your contribution would make a significant difference in our lives"

"We pray that Almighty Allah grants you all your needs and rewards you for your kindness" he concluded.

Investigation conducted by the Ability News Network Correspondent revealed that the renowned philanthropist has become a pillar of support for the most vulnerable members of the society including the persons with disabilities (PWDs) throughout the nooks and crannies of the state. His latest philantropic gesture towards the PWDs is manifested in the recent free distribution of mobility wheelchairs to over 50 PWDs, provision of start-up capital to an amputy which empowered the beneficiary to become self-reliant, paying medical bill and shouldering the cost of operation of a physically challenged person in Gombe, donation of #200,000.00 to students of Special Education Centre, Gombe, among many other unreported humanitarian support to PWDs.
